Fiona Harvey said she has been 'forced' into telling her side of the story after receiving death threats from 'internet sleuths'.
A woman thought to be the inspiration behind the Martha character on Netflix 's Baby Reindeer has said she will be suing the streaming giant and creator Richard Gadd over her "defamatory" depiction.
In the drama, the stalking begins with Gadd offering Martha a drink on the house at the pub where he worked.The 58-year-old claimed she was prepared to go to a court of law to defend herself against allegations made in the series.
